How Sprinklers Work in Fire Fighting

Sprinkler systems are designed to detect high temperatures in a specific area and respond automatically by spraying water directly at the source of the fire. It’s not just about spraying water; it’s about precision, speed, and effectiveness in controlling fires from the start.
How Sprinklers Work – Heat Detection Not Smoke
Unlike conventional fire alarms, which respond to smoke, sprinklers operate by detecting heat. Each sprinkler head is equipped with a small glass bulb filled with a temperature-sensitive fluid.
When the surrounding air temperature reaches a certain threshold (typically between 68°C and 74°C), the liquid expands, causing the glass bulb to shatter. This process opens the valve on the sprinkler head and triggers the water spray.
How Sprinklers Work – Sprinkler Head Activation Mechanism
When the glass bulb shatters due to high temperatures, the sprinkler valve opens, allowing water to immediately flow from the pipe system. In a wet pipe system, water is already present in the pipe and ready to spray at any time.
Meanwhile, in a dry pipe, the pipe contains pressurized air and water only flows when the air is released due to heat, opening the valve and allowing water to reach the sprinkler head.
This activation is localized: only the sprinkler head that detects high heat is activated. This allows for targeted extinguishing without wetting the entire building, except in special systems such as deluge systems.
Water Flow from Pipe to Fire Point
Water is channeled from a main source (usually a water tank or reservoir) through a network of pipes designed to withstand pressure and corrosion. Once the valve on the sprinkler head opens, pressurized water is sprayed directly onto the burning area.
This process occurs in a matter of seconds and aims to extinguish or at least control the fire so that it does not spread.
Why Are Sprinkler Systems Effective for Building Protection?
Sprinkler technology isn’t just about automation, but also about efficiency in protecting building assets and the safety of building occupants. Here are some reasons why this system is highly recommended:
Early Extinguishing Before the Fire Spreads
Because this system quickly detects heat and directs water directly to the fire’s source, it can extinguish the fire before it spreads to other areas. This significantly reduces the potential for structural damage and protects the building’s contents.
Fast and Independent Reaction
One of the main advantages of a sprinkler system is its automatic response, requiring no human intervention. In an emergency, the system activates within seconds of detecting a fire temperature high, even when the building is empty or unattended.
Supporting Safety Standards Compliance
Many building safety regulations now require the installation of sprinkler systems, especially for high-rise buildings, public facilities, or industries with a high fire risk.
Installing this system can increase the overall value and security of a property, as well as assist building owners in complying with applicable legal requirements.
